One of this year’s top highlights has definitely got to be being named The Billfish Foundation’s 2024 “Artist of the Year”. This prestigious accolade was a thrilling culmination of my deep connection with the foundation and my passion for marine life. The opportunity arose after working closely with the foundation to support their year-end Gala and fundraiser, a key event dedicated to promoting the conservation of billfish species worldwide.
For the Gala, I provided one of the very first editions of my newest sailfish painting titled “Blue Water Sail” for the live auction. This piece was more than just a painting; it was a symbol of my commitment to the cause. The auction successfully raised substantial funds, contributing to efforts ensuring a better future for all species of Billfish and the sport of Billfishing itself. Knowing that my artwork played a role in supporting these conservation efforts is immensely gratifying.
To commemorate this significant occasion, I dedicated myself to creating another masterpiece titled “Lift Off” specifically for the foundation. The idea of capturing the essence and vitality of a sailfish in motion was both exhilarating and challenging. I knew I wanted this artwork to be special, but I wasn’t exactly sure where to start and how I wanted to portray such an important piece. This led to numerous mock-ups and sketches, each iteration bringing me closer to the vision I had in mind. After much contemplation and creative exploration, I finally achieved the look and feel I was striving for, and I’m thrilled with the result.
“Lift Off” is now available in limited quantities to sponsors and new enrollees and can also be found on The Billfish Foundation website. This piece holds a special place in my heart, not only because of its subject matter but also because of the meaningful collaboration it represents.
